Travel to the Stars
At dusk, San Juan will astound you with its millions of stars. Blessed with exceptional weather, boasting nearly 300 cloudless days a year and one of the clearest skies in the country, this province is the national capital of astronomical tourism.
There are several observatories for you to live this experience. Not only will you be able to make guided observations with an astronomical telescope and binoculars, but you will also listen to experts who will tell you all about the stars, the galaxies, the planets, the sun, the moon, and cosmic and stellar phenomena.
Where: at CESCO and CASLEO observatories in El Leoncito National Park (Barreal), Félix de Aguilar observatory (Chimbas) and Sierras Azules de Zonda (San Juan)
When: September through April
